Steam gives the PC game a new Fall 2015 release date.
The latest official update on the 'Batman: Arkham Knight' forum has revealed that, because of the continuing work on stabilizing the game's PC version, players who are already enjoying the game will have to wait a little longer for DLC support to start rolling out.
According to the post, the 'A Matter of Family' DLC, which stars Barbara Gordon as Batgirl, will not hit the July 14 release date. This will only affect those who are already playing 'Arkham Knight' on PC since the game has not yet returned to Steam after being pulled from the digital marketplace due to performance issues. The game's Steam page currently lists a "Fall 2015" rerelease date.
The forum post also mentions that the game's publisher, Warner Bros. Interactive Entertainment, is "modifying the internal review process" for all of its games.
